Change Over Time (2013–2023)

Population Change
+15.5%
9,262 → 10,697
over 10 years
Annual Pop. Growth
+1.45%
Compound annual growth rate
Median Income Change
+49.9%
$53,382 → $80,021
nominal, not inflation-adjusted
Annual Income Growth
+4.13%
Compound annual growth rate

Year-by-Year Detail

Year Population YoY % Median Income YoY %
2013 9,262 $53,382
2015 9,777 +5.6% $54,379 +1.9%
2017 9,719 -0.6% $58,073 +6.8%
2019 11,143 +14.7% $66,678 +14.8%
2021 11,106 -0.3% $68,622 +2.9%
2023 10,697 -3.7% $80,021 +16.6%
Source: U.S. Census ACS 5-Year Estimates (Data Commons). Home value and rent are not yet available historically.
